Arnholdt Kongsgård (23 November 1914 – 22 January 1991) was a Norwegian ski jumper who competed before World War II. He won a ski jumping bronze medal at the 1939 World Ski Championships in Zakopane. He had previously finished sixth at the 1938 World Ski Championships[1] and eighth at the 1936 Winter Olympics.

Kongsgård was the second record holder of Vikersundbakken,[2] holding the hill record from 1946 to 1951.

He represented the club Kongsberg IF.[3]
